Tools and Hardware Reviews of Gerber 22-47162 Fast Draw Spring Assisted Opening Stainless Steel Fine Edge KnifeCustomer Review: A great knife and a great value. Summary: 4 Stars
I bought this knife to replace my primary knife I carry after I recently lost it in the field. I haven't owned this knife too long, but I do want to share my initial reactions.
Pros:
Tight and sturdy hinge - solid hinge while still allowing smooth movement; seems like it will hold up.
Well designed thumb studs - ergonomic without being too big and snagging on your pocket.
Lightweight - plastic sides covering steel frame.
Sturdy spring steel pocket clip - removable if you don't like the clip.
Great value - Gerber knives are not in the same league as their prices.
Cons:
Wasn't very sharp out of the box - Gerber's sharpen up nice and take an edge, so it wasn't a deal-breaker for me.
The finger release is kind of hard to use - you can either use the thumb stud (which works awesome) or the finger release with your index finger, but unfortunately I find the finger release to be really hard to work.
The button lock is kind of weird - it does exactly what it is supposed to do, but it takes some getting used to.
The bottom line: This is a great knife to use as a daily carry. You might need to sharpen it up at first, but it seems tough as nails and should serve you well for a long time.
Customer Review: An outstanding blade Summary: 5 Stars
Gerber's knives have always been my favorites. Ever since the introduction of the LST series, I have carried a synthetic-gripped Gerber in my pocket. This self-opener is a spear-point with a stout enough tip to preclude easy breakage. Both the full-size Fast Draw and its miniature cousin are built strongly enough for average service, and open efficiently and smartly on demand. Sadly, the line is made in China, but the quality of both blade and grip are quite good. This knife would cost at least twice what I paid if it were made in the U.S., so I will swallow my jingoism and carry it happily.
Customer Review: Best Designed Knife Currently Available Summary: 4 Stars
This knife is designed perfectly.
The safety is a much needed feature to prevent the knife from opening in your pocket. The button for the safety is ergonomically located so you can unlock the knife with your thumb and then more right to the thumb knob to FAST open it.
The hook to hook this knife on your pocked is located at the pointed end of the knife when it's folded. This is also very important if you carry it in your right pocked because if the knife accidentally opened it would open outward instead of inward towards your leg.
I own the serrated version and would recomend it vs non serrated. I've needed the serrated feature more than I've needed a longer non serrated blade area.
The only downside to this knife is the outer sheath is PLASTIC. What were they thinking?!? I would gladly pay an extra $25 to have solid steel. This is why I rated it 4 stars vs 5.
In the next version I would expect all steel and maybe some additional tools like a flat head screwdriver that would not increase the size of the knife.
Until that happens this is the best designed knife available.
Customer Review: Disappointed... Summary: 3 Stars
I had high hopes for the Gerber FAST Draw. For a while, it was my EDC (Every Day Carry) knife. It was soon replaced by another.
After I removed the knife from its packaging, the blade was slightly loose from the handle and wiggled. This made me question its reliability in the future. With prolonged use, the blade started becoming more and more detached from the handle to the point where I had to store it and start using one of my other knives.
Also, the blade's safety located on the handle eventually just stopped working on me.
On a positive note, the Gerber FAST Draw does deserve the title it is given; this knife opens very quickly. The blade comes very sharp out of the box as well. However, reliability is key and these factors mean nothing if your knife is going to crap out on you in the future.
I would tell a friend to avoid purchasing this knife.
Customer Review: Does pretty much everything you could hope it could do Summary: 4 Stars
I would easily recommend this knife to anybody who thinks it would be nice to have.
The opening mechanism is slick and effective without coming off as automatically scary or threatening when used sensibly. I think this knife could be considered a good safety item for someone that spends a lot of time in a boat, air plane, or pretty much any vehicle. If you are ever caught in a situation where you only have one hand/arm available and you need to cut something, like if you were in an accident and needed to cut a seatbelt off but its holding down one arm, this would be the knife to have, and its small enough to always be near and not take up a lot of space or add a lot of weight.
The one thing keeping this knife from getting 5 stars, and it is kind of a big one is that it is easily possible for the knife to open when the lock is in place, its more like a spring off button then a true lock. Compounding this problem is that once the knife opens enough the lock is disengaged and the knife is "fully loaded" and ready to spring back open at any time.
